Bullfrogs And Butterflies

Located in Virginia Beach, VA, Bullfrogs And Butterflies serves 60 students in preschool and kindergarten within a nonsectarian, city–based alternative school setting.
The school was founded in 2005 and offers early learning programs for grades PK–K.
Bullfrogs And Butterflies has a student–teacher ratio of 60:1 with one teacher on staff.
Approximately 18% of the student body represents students of color.
As an alternative co–ed school, it is part of the Virginia Beach private school community without religious affiliation or membership associations.
